Patent number: 10338457Abstract: An electronic device casing can be used in a projector and includes a first casing member and a second casing member. The first casing member includes a first side wall. The first casing member and the second casing member are engaged with each other to form an internal accommodating space. The second casing member includes a second side wall. The first side wall and the second side wall are oppositely disposed to form a narrow passage therebetween. The internal accommodating space is connected to an external space of the electronic device casing through the narrow passage. The narrow passage has a non-straight traveling path. Furthermore, the electronic device can includes an air flow bypass passage near the narrow passage.Type: GrantFiled: April 27, 2017Date of Patent: July 2, 2019Assignee: Qisda CorporationInventors: Hsien-Tsung Chiu, Ying-Fang Lin

Patent number: 9857670Abstract: A power board and ballast module includes a housing, a power board, a ballast and an electrical connector. The power board is disposed in the housing. The ballast is disposed in the housing and electrically connected to the power board. The electrical connector is disposed in the housing and exposed out of the housing, wherein the power board and the ballast are electrically connected to the electrical connector respectively. Projectors using the power board and ballast module are also provided.Type: GrantFiled: February 25, 2016Date of Patent: January 2, 2018Assignees: Qisda Optronics (Suzhou) Co., Ltd., Qisda CorporationInventors: Hsien-Tsung Chiu, Fang-Chieh Lu, Ying-Fang Lin

Publication number: 20070039013Abstract: An optical disc drive includes an optical pickup unit and a carrying mechanism. The optical pickup unit has a first clamping portion and a second clamping part. The carrying mechanism includes a mounting plate, a first guiding component and a second guiding component. The mounting plate has a locking hole. At least one of the first guiding component and the second guiding component is a plate structure and has a hook. The hook is plugged into the locking hole for enabling the first guiding component or the second guiding component to be engaged with the mounting plate. The first clamping portion or the second clamping portion is respectively coupled to the first guiding component or the second guiding component for sliding the optical pickup unit along a first direction.Type: ApplicationFiled: August 3, 2006Publication date: February 15, 2007Inventors: Xiao-Ning Sun, Hsien-Tsung Chiu, Meng-Yu Wu

Patent number: 7069563Abstract: The present invention relates to a disc data storage apparatus with a structure for preventing cracked discs from jetting out. The disc data storage apparatus has a tray for receiving a disc, a cover and a housing. The cover has a first portion and a second portion. The first portion is connected to a front flange of the housing, and the second portion is extended into the housing to form a barrier portion. When a disc cracks, the barrier portion is configured to stop and prevent the cracked disc from jetting out.Type: GrantFiled: October 21, 2003Date of Patent: June 27, 2006Assignee: Benq CorporationInventors: Chiu-An Huang, Hsien-Tsung Chiu, Yi-Ling Lee

Patent number: 7055156Abstract: While a tray moves into a disk drive, a clamper and a turntable are used to clamp a disk. While the tray is moving into the disk drive without a disk thereon, the clamper and turntable hit with each other, which generates an uncomfortable noise. The apparatus for reducing the noise is an improved clamper with holes thereon. Alternatively, the clamper is replaced by a clamping part, which includes a metal plate and a plastic plate. The plastic plate has a holder, which clips tight an extension of the metal plate. Therefore, the noise, which is generated from the collision of metal plate and the turntable, is reduced.Type: GrantFiled: January 10, 2003Date of Patent: May 30, 2006Assignee: Benq CorporationInventors: Cheng-Chieh Chuang, Chiu-An Huang, Hsien-Tsung Chiu

Patent number: 7055159Abstract: A disc reading apparatus for preventing a cracked disc from jetting out is provided. The disc reading apparatus includes a disc tray and a housing. The disc tray includes a recess for receiving a disc, and the recess defines a recess flange. The housing includes an upper plate parallel to the disc tray, and the upper plate includes a barrier portion. The barrier portion further includes a plurality of bending boundaries and prevents a cracked disc from jetting out.Type: GrantFiled: August 11, 2003Date of Patent: May 30, 2006Assignee: BENQ CorporationInventors: Hsien-Tsung Chiu, Yi-Ling Lee

Publication number: 20060080691Abstract: An optical disk drive with a protected pick-up unit. The optical disk drive includes a core body, a guide bar, a pick-up unit and an impact-reducing mechanism. The core body has an operating zone. The guide bar is connected to the core body. The pick-up unit is movably supported by the guide bar to access an optical disk in the operating zone. The impact-reducing mechanism is disposed outside the operating zone to sustain impact of the pick-up unit when the pick-up unit moves outside the operating zone and collides with the impact-reducing mechanism.Type: ApplicationFiled: September 20, 2005Publication date: April 13, 2006Inventors: Hsien-Tsung Chiu, Chih-Wei Tsao, Chun-Ting Chen

Publication number: 20060000084Abstract: A nozzle of a surface mount device (“SMD”) includes a shaft and a sleeve. The shaft includes a passage at an end and a passage at an opposite end. The passages are communicated for communicating air. The sleeve includes, at an end, a seat engaged with the shaft and, at an opposite end, an enlarged opening. The enlarged opening and an external diameter of the sleeve form a sucking surface. Because of the friction of sleeve of the nozzle with electronic components, a sleeve of a single can substitute for a plurality of nozzles of different sizes in order to reduce the frequency of replacement of nozzles.Type: ApplicationFiled: June 30, 2004Publication date: January 5, 2006Applicant: Inventec CorporationInventor: Hsien-Tsung Chiu

Patent number: 6971111Abstract: An apparatus for preventing a cracked disc from flying out of a disc data reading apparatus is provided. The apparatus includes a housing and a panel. The panel selectively connects with the housing. The housing has a protrusion connecting with a front edge of the housing. The panel has a first surface corresponding to the protrusion. While the disc within the disc data reading apparatus cracks, a force existing between the protrusion and the first surface prevents a cracked disc flying out.Type: GrantFiled: June 25, 2003Date of Patent: November 29, 2005Assignee: Benq CorporationInventors: Cheng-Chieh Chuang, Hsien-Tsung Chiu, Chiu-An Huang

Publication number: 20040255817Abstract: A manually guided vehicle capable of working on rails is described. The manually guided vehicle has a frame, a set of moving wheels, a guiding wheel, and a supporting device. The moving wheels provide the manually guided vehicle with the capability of moving on rails or on the ground. The guide wheel provides the manually guided vehicle with the capability of moving along rails. The guide wheel can be raised to move the manually guided vehicle off of the rails directly. The supporting device provides double direction forking and horizontal rotating capabilities. The rails include a U-type guiding rail to limit the guide wheel to motion thereon. The manually guided vehicle further has a laser pointer to indicate the position of the manually guided vehicle and further cooperates with position labels stuck on working stations along the rail to enhance the parking position accuracy of the manually guided vehicle.Type: ApplicationFiled: April 29, 2004Publication date: December 23, 2004Inventors: Meng-En Yang, Hsien-Tsung Chiu
